Aramid Fibers

Aramid fibers, known for their exceptional strength and heat resistance, are a key component in fire-resistant fabrics. If you're aiming for high-quality protective gear, understanding aramid fiber properties is essential. These fibers boast remarkable tensile strength, making them ideal for applications where durability and resistance to high temperatures are essential.

In industrial use, aramid fibers are indispensable. They're found in protective gear such as firefighting suits, military uniforms, and even racing apparel. Their ability to withstand extreme heat without melting or degrading ensures that wearers remain safe in hazardous environments.

You'll often see aramid fibers used in gloves, helmets, and body armor, providing a robust shield against flames and heat. Moreover, aramid fibers are lightweight, which is a significant advantage in protective gear. You won't have to sacrifice mobility for safety.

This unique combination of strength, heat resistance, and lightness makes aramid fibers a superior choice for any fire-resistant fabric. Whether you're outfitting a team of firefighters or designing high-performance safety gear, leveraging the properties of aramid fibers will give you a distinct edge in protection and performance.

Polybenzimidazole (PBI)

Among the most advanced fire-resistant fabrics, Polybenzimidazole (PBI) stands out for its exceptional heat and flame resistance. If you're looking for high temperature protection, PBI is a top-tier choice. This fabric can withstand extreme temperatures without melting, burning, or emitting toxic fumes, making it indispensable in environments where safety is paramount. Firefighters, astronauts, and industrial workers rely on PBI for its unparalleled ability to protect against intense heat.

PBI's strength doesn't stop at heat resistance. It also offers remarkable chemical resistance, ensuring that it holds up well against a variety of corrosive substances. This dual-purpose protection makes PBI ideal for hazardous environments where both high temperatures and chemical exposure are concerns. When you choose PBI, you're not just getting a fabric; you're investing in peace of mind knowing that you're protected from multiple dangers.

Additionally, PBI is known for its durability and longevity. It maintains its protective properties even after repeated laundering and exposure to harsh conditions. With PBI, you get a fabric that performs consistently over time, providing reliable high temperature protection and chemical resistance when you need it most.

Natural Fire Resistance

Wool and its blends naturally resist flames due to their unique fiber structure and chemical composition. When you opt for wool, you're choosing a fabric that offers inherent protection without the need for chemical treatments. This makes wool an excellent choice for those who prioritize sustainable materials and eco-friendly options.

Wool fibers contain a high moisture content and are made of organic fibers that are naturally flame-resistant. Here's why wool and wool blends are exceptional for fire-resistant clothing:

  • Moisture Content: Wool fibers can hold up to 30% of their weight in moisture, making them less likely to ignite.
  • Self-Extinguishing: If wool catches fire, it will often self-extinguish due to its high nitrogen content, which inhibits the flame.
  • Low Heat Release: Wool burns slowly and releases less heat compared to synthetic fibers, reducing the risk of severe burns.
  • Minimal Smoke: When burned, wool produces less smoke and toxic gases, making it a safer choice in fire emergencies.

Advanced Heat-Resistant Textiles

Often pushing the boundaries of material science, advanced heat-resistant textiles provide unparalleled protection in extreme environments. When you're selecting protective outerwear for high-risk occupations, you'll want materials that not only meet but exceed industry standards. These high performance textiles, engineered through innovative technology, offer superior flame retardant properties to keep you safe.

These advanced fabrics are designed with your utmost safety in mind. They combine durability with flexibility, ensuring you're protected without sacrificing comfort or mobility. Here's what makes these materials stand out:

  • Aramid fibers: Known for their exceptional strength and heat resistance, aramids like Kevlar and Nomex are staples in fire-resistant clothing.
  • PBI (Polybenzimidazole): PBI fibers don't ignite or melt, providing extraordinary thermal and chemical stability.
  • Carbon fibers: Lightweight yet incredibly strong, carbon fibers offer excellent heat resistance, perfect for structural firefighting.
  • Basofil fibers: These are inherently non-flammable and provide substantial heat resistance, making them ideal for protective outerwear.
